The Sandwich Recreation Department and Health Department actively monitor the health of our ponds. Swimmers at the bathing beaches at Wakeby Pond (Ryder Conservation Area) and Peters Pond (Oak Crest Cove Beach) are notified today, Friday, June 30, 2023, by a physical posting at each swim area, where cyanobacteria has been observed, either adjacent to or within the swim area. Cyanobacteria can make people or animals ill and will remain a concern throughout the summer season. Physical notices will be posted or updated at each of our beaches as advised.
